Write a poem about what streetlights make you think of.

Halo And Hollow

Be quick. Be careful.

Follow the lit path.

It promises safety

but it’s too quiet, too bright.


There’s comfort in the glow,

a warmth that hums like a lullaby,

but only stretches so far.

At the edges, the dark waits

Patient, watching.


Because night is dangerous.

And now, you're safe.

But even comfort

can make you careless.


Something creeps

just beyond the reach of light

waiting

for you to step

too far.
